发明名称 METHOD AND CONTROL DEVICE FOR OPERATING AN INTERNAL COMBUSTION ENGINE
摘要 A method for operating an internal combustion engine (10) that has at least one cylinder row (11a, 11b) with first and second exhaust-gas turbochargers (13a, 13b; 14a, 14b). Charge air is provided by the first exhaust-gas turbocharger (13a, 13b) in single-charger operation, but is provided by the first and second exhaust-gas turbocharger (13a, 13b; 14a, 14b) in two-charger operation. To switch from single-charger to two-charger operation above a load threshold value of the internal combustion engine (10), when a speed of the internal combustion engine (10) reaches or overshoots a threshold value, a charge pressure is increased to build up a torque reserve and a charge pressure reserve and to maintain a driver demand torque. When the charge pressure reaches or overshoots a threshold value, a switch is made from single-charger operation to two-charger operation, and subsequently, the torque reserve and the charge pressure reserve are eliminated.

主权项 1. A method for operating an internal combustion engine that has at least one cylinder row with multiple cylinders, each cylinder row having first and second exhaust-gas turbochargers, the method comprising: providing charge air for the cylinders exclusively by the first exhaust-gas turbocharger of the respective cylinder row in a single-charger operation of the respective cylinder row; providing charge air for the cylinders by both the first and second exhaust-gas turbochargers in a two-charger operation of the respective cylinder row; preparing for a switch from the single-charger operation to the two-charger operation of the respective cylinder row by increasing a charge pressure or an intake pipe pressure to build up a torque reserve and a charge pressure reserve and to maintain a driver demand torque when a speed of the internal combustion engine reaches or overshoots a threshold value; and making the switch from single-charger operation to two-charger operation and subsequently eliminating the torque reserve and the charge pressure reserve.
